Commercial Slab Installation in Santa Rosa, CA

Commercial slab installation services involve preparing and pouring concrete slabs that serve as the foundation for various types of structures, such as warehouses, retail spaces, garages, and parking areas. These projects require precise planning and execution to ensure durability, levelness, and proper support for the building or facility. Property owners typically seek this service to establish a solid base for new construction or to replace existing slabs that have become cracked or uneven, ensuring the stability and longevity of their property.

Before requesting commercial slab installation, property owners often want to understand the scope of the project, including site preparation, soil conditions, and the type of concrete used. It is also important to consider the size and thickness of the slab, drainage needs, and any reinforcement requirements. Clear communication about these details helps ensure the finished slab meets the specific needs of the property and provides a stable foundation for future use.

Commercial Slab Installation Questions

What types of projects require a commercial slab installation? Commercial slab installations are commonly used for building foundations, parking lots, loading docks, and outdoor work areas on commercial properties in Santa Rosa, CA.

How thick should a commercial concrete slab be? The thickness of a commercial slab depends on its intended use, typically ranging from 4 to 6 inches for standard applications and thicker for heavy loads.

What factors affect the durability of a commercial concrete slab? Factors such as proper site preparation, reinforcement, mix design, and curing process contribute to the long-term durability of a commercial slab.

What should property owners consider before installing a commercial slab? Property owners should evaluate the soil condition, load requirements, drainage needs, and future access to ensure the slab meets project demands.
